Brushing with fluoride toothpaste doesn’t just benefit the teeth; it also helps prevent bleeding gums. Healthy gums are the foundation for healthy teeth. However, bacteria below the gum line can lead to gingivitis, gum disease, and bone loss. Thankfully, GSK has perfected a toothpaste formulation to combat gingivitis-causing bacteria.
Parodontax was developed initially by Dr. Focke, a German dentist, in 1937. GSK obtained the brand in 2001 before bringing it to market in 2017. Parodontax contains 0.45% stannous fluoride that kills bacteria and reduces carbohydrate metabolism. Also, it has 5% sodium tripolyphosphate (STP) to prevent and remove teeth stains. As a result, Parodontax is an everyday toothpaste that helps maintain optimal gum health between dental cleanings.

Toothpaste’s active and inactive ingredients have significantly evolved since its original inception with the Egyptians around 4 AD. Then, the Egyptians commonly used crushed rock salt, mint, and flowers to remove dental plaque and maintain healthy teeth. Today, you will find difficult-to-pronounce ingredients, such as tetrasodium pyrophosphate. Each element serves an essential purpose and is necessary for optimal performance. Also, you will find a toothpaste that targets specific needs, including gum care, whitening, sensitive teeth, and deep cleaning. Parodontax Active Gum Repair Toothpaste
Parodontax Active Gum Repair is exceptionally smooth with minimal grit. The fresh mint flavor is refreshing; however, the fresh breath quickly subsides. Word of caution, stannous fluoride may produce surface stains on teeth. After rinsing, it has a slight stinging sensation that transitions to a cooling effect. Also, it was effective and enjoyable to use.

Parodontax Whitening Toothpaste
Parodontax Whitening had similar qualities to Parodontax Active Gum Repair because of similar active and inactive ingredients. It was enjoyable and comfortable to use. Minimal grit and smooth texture left teeth feeling clean and refreshed. The whitening benefits are unique; however, it leaves our teeth slightly more sensitive than others. Word of caution, stannous fluoride may produce surface stains on teeth.

Parodontax Complete Protection Toothpaste
Parodontax Complete Protection has similar active and inactive ingredients as the other two kinds of toothpaste; however, it was noticeably more flavorful with foaming action. In addition, fresh breath lasted longer than the others. Word of caution, stannous fluoride may produce surface stains on teeth. Also, the foaming action allowed the toothpaste to interact with greater surface area in the mouth—great overall toothpaste with quality benefits.

Overall Champion: Parodontax Complete Protection Toothpaste*
Parodontax Complete Protection edged out the other two products because of their wide range of benefits, foaming qualities, and lasting fresh breath. Parodontax Whitening is recommended if whitening benefits are desirable; however, be cautious about tooth sensitivity. Parodontax Active Gum Repair is recommended for moderate to severe bleeding gums. All three products have slight differences with inactive ingredients.
